Lowry High School student-athletes receive all-state academic honors for the fall season

More than 20 Lowry High School student-athletes have received academic all-state honors for the fall sports season. The student-athletes maintain a perfect 4.0 GPA.

The group included six volleyball and six girls soccer players. Nearly half the volleyball team has a perfect GPA. That group comprised Jillian Albright, Kepa Bengochea, Sierra Thiede, Jadyn Eastman, Alyssa Kuskie and Hannah Hillyer. Members of the girls soccer team were Caitlynn Cooper, Cheyenna Wolicki, Trista Furrh, Alyssa Campbell, Shelby Garrison and Melonie Martinez.

Nico Espinola and Ariel Gonzalez of the boys soccer team earned all-state honors as well, along with Elise Rose in girls golf and Olivia Silva for cheerleading.

The Lowry cross country team had for student-athletes with all-state honors in Savannah Rorex, Joe Gildone, Christopher Kearns and Chanse McAllister.

Griffith Ellett and Salvador Perez were the football players named to the all-state academic team.
